Output e656c60c9e46b47ef3b12e871970ea3ef948c18266ae396fa78ca1be49b4ebaa:1

value
379372
script pubkey
OP_0 OP_PUSHBYTES_20 66041203298fa1cecc365b00fa633bb41eded16a
address
bc1qvczpyqef37suanpktvq05cemks0da5t2l3ffgq
transaction
e656c60c9e46b47ef3b12e871970ea3ef948c18266ae396fa78ca1be49b4ebaa
spent
true